ポルカドット(DOT)開発者が語る将来の展望と可能性
ポルカドットは、異なるブロックチェーン間の相互運用性を実現することを目的とした、次世代の分散型ウェブプラットフォームです。その革新的なアーキテクチャと、開発コミュニティの活発な活動により、ブロックチェーン業界において重要な存在感を増しています。本稿では、ポルカドットの開発者が語る将来の展望と可能性について、技術的な詳細、ユースケース、そして課題を含めて詳細に解説します。
ポルカドットのアーキテクチャ:パラチェーンとリレーチェーン
ポルカドットの核心となる概念は、リレーチェーンとパラチェーンです。リレーチェーンは、ポルカドットネットワークの中核をなし、セキュリティとコンセンサスを提供します。パラチェーンは、リレーチェーンに接続された独立したブロックチェーンであり、それぞれが特定の用途に特化しています。この構造により、ポルカドットは、多様なブロックチェーンアプリケーションを単一のネットワーク上で実行することを可能にします。
パラチェーンは、独自のガバナンスとトークンエコノミーを持つことができます。これにより、開発者は、特定のニーズに合わせてブロックチェーンをカスタマイズし、独自のルールとインセンティブを実装することができます。リレーチェーンは、パラチェーン間のメッセージングとトランザクションを検証し、ネットワーク全体の整合性を維持します。
このアーキテクチャの利点は、スケーラビリティと柔軟性にあります。パラチェーンを増やすことで、ネットワークのスループットを向上させることができます。また、パラチェーンは独立してアップグレードできるため、ネットワーク全体を中断することなく、新しい機能を導入することができます。
ポルカドットのコンセンサスメカニズム:NPoS
ポルカドットは、Nominated Proof-of-Stake (NPoS)と呼ばれるコンセンサスメカニズムを採用しています。NPoSは、Proof-of-Stake (PoS)の改良版であり、より効率的で安全なコンセンサスを実現します。NPoSでは、DOTトークン保有者は、バリデーターを「ノミネート」することで、ネットワークのセキュリティに貢献します。バリデーターは、トランザクションを検証し、新しいブロックを生成する役割を担います。
ノミネートされたバリデーターは、ネットワークのパフォーマンスに基づいて報酬を受け取ります。これにより、バリデーターは、ネットワークのセキュリティを維持するために、誠実に行動するインセンティブが与えられます。NPoSは、PoSと比較して、より高いスループットと低いエネルギー消費を実現します。
ポルカドットのガバナンス:オンチェーンガバナンス
ポルカドットは、オンチェーンガバナンスシステムを備えています。これにより、DOTトークン保有者は、ネットワークのアップグレードやパラメータの変更などの重要な決定に直接参加することができます。ガバナンス提案は、DOTトークン保有者によって提出され、投票によって承認されます。これにより、ポルカドットは、中央集権的な権力構造を排除し、コミュニティ主導の開発を促進します。
ガバナンスシステムは、透明性と公平性を重視するように設計されています。すべてのガバナンス提案と投票結果は、ブロックチェーン上に記録され、誰でも検証することができます。これにより、コミュニティは、ネットワークの進化を監視し、責任を追及することができます。
ポルカドットのユースケース
ポルカドットは、多様なユースケースに対応することができます。以下に、いくつかの例を示します。
- 分散型金融 (DeFi): ポルカドットは、DeFiアプリケーションの構築に最適なプラットフォームです。パラチェーンを使用することで、開発者は、特定のDeFiニーズに合わせてブロックチェーンをカスタマイズすることができます。
- サプライチェーン管理: ポルカドットは、サプライチェーンの透明性とトレーサビリティを向上させることができます。パラチェーンを使用することで、サプライチェーンの各段階をブロックチェーン上に記録し、改ざんを防ぐことができます。
- デジタルアイデンティティ: ポルカドットは、安全でプライバシーを尊重したデジタルアイデンティティソリューションを提供することができます。パラチェーンを使用することで、ユーザーは、自身のアイデンティティ情報を管理し、必要な場合にのみ共有することができます。
- ゲーム: ポルカドットは、ブロックチェーンゲームの開発に最適なプラットフォームです。パラチェーンを使用することで、開発者は、ゲーム内のアイテムやキャラクターをNFTとして発行し、プレイヤーに所有権を与えることができます。
- IoT: ポルカドットは、IoTデバイス間の安全な通信とデータ交換を可能にします。パラチェーンを使用することで、IoTデバイスは、ブロックチェーン上でトランザクションを記録し、データの整合性を確保することができます。
ポルカドットの課題
ポルカドットは、多くの可能性を秘めている一方で、いくつかの課題も抱えています。
- 複雑性: ポルカドットのアーキテクチャは、複雑であり、理解するのが難しい場合があります。開発者は、ポルカドットの技術的な詳細を理解し、パラチェーンを構築するために、高度なスキルが必要です。
- スケーラビリティ: ポルカドットのスケーラビリティは、パラチェーンの数とパフォーマンスに依存します。パラチェーンの数が少ない場合、ネットワークのスループットは制限される可能性があります。
- セキュリティ: ポルカドットのセキュリティは、リレーチェーンとパラチェーンのセキュリティに依存します。パラチェーンのセキュリティが脆弱な場合、ネットワーク全体が攻撃を受ける可能性があります。
- 相互運用性: ポルカドットは、異なるブロックチェーン間の相互運用性を実現することを目的としていますが、すべてのブロックチェーンがポルカドットと互換性があるわけではありません。
将来の展望
ポルカドットの開発チームは、これらの課題を克服するために、継続的に開発を進めています。将来の展望としては、以下の点が挙げられます。
- パラチェーンの数の増加: より多くのパラチェーンをネットワークに接続することで、ネットワークのスループットを向上させることができます。
- セキュリティの強化: リレーチェーンとパラチェーンのセキュリティを強化することで、ネットワーク全体のセキュリティを向上させることができます。
- 相互運用性の拡大: より多くのブロックチェーンとの相互運用性を実現することで、ポルカドットのネットワーク効果を高めることができます。
- 開発ツールの改善: 開発者がパラチェーンを構築しやすくするために、開発ツールを改善することができます。
- ガバナンスシステムの改良: ガバナンスシステムを改良することで、コミュニティ主導の開発をさらに促進することができます。
ポルカドットは、ブロックチェーン業界における相互運用性の実現に向けた重要なステップです。その革新的なアーキテクチャと、活発な開発コミュニティにより、ポルカドットは、将来の分散型ウェブの基盤となる可能性を秘めています。
まとめ
ポルカドットは、パラチェーンとリレーチェーンという独自のアーキテクチャを採用し、異なるブロックチェーン間の相互運用性を実現することを目指しています。NPoSコンセンサスメカニズムとオンチェーンガバナンスシステムにより、高いスケーラビリティ、セキュリティ、そしてコミュニティ主導の開発を可能にしています。DeFi、サプライチェーン管理、デジタルアイデンティティ、ゲーム、IoTなど、多様なユースケースに対応できるポルカドットは、ブロックチェーン業界の未来を担う重要なプラットフォームの一つです。課題も存在しますが、開発チームの継続的な努力により、これらの課題は克服され、ポルカドットは、より成熟した、そして強力なプラットフォームへと進化していくでしょう。